August  Sam followed with interest the debate in the August issue of North American Review between Jeremiah S. Black and Robert Green Ingersoll, titled “The Christian Religion.” Ingersoll held views Sam admired privately, but was unable to proclaim publicly. Sam wrote to Ingersoll:

“I have been well entertained by your theological article in the magazine, and Judge Black’s ludicrous ‘reply’ to it” [Schwartz 185]
